Pros and Cons of Using Puff Count Filters in Vaping Devices
Vaping has become increasingly popular in recent years as an alternative to traditional smoking. With the rise in popularity of vaping devices, manufacturers have introduced various features to enhance the vaping experience. One such feature is the Puff Count FILTER, which tracks the number of puffs taken by the user. While puff count filters can be a useful tool for some vapers, there are both pros and cons to using them.
One of the main advantages of using a puff count filter is that it can help vapers keep track of their vaping habits. By monitoring the number of puffs taken, users can better understand their consumption patterns and make informed decisions about their vaping habits. This can be especially helpful for those who are trying to cut back on their vaping or are looking to quit altogether.

Additionally, puff count filters can also serve as a safety feature for vapers. By setting a limit on the number of puffs allowed in a certain time period, users can prevent themselves from overindulging and potentially experiencing negative side effects. This can be particularly beneficial for those who are new to vaping and may not be aware of their limits.
On the other hand, there are some drawbacks to using puff count filters in vaping devices. One of the main concerns is that they can be seen as intrusive or restrictive by some users. For those who prefer to vape freely without any limitations, having a puff count filter can feel like a hindrance to their vaping experience.
Another potential downside to using puff count filters is that they may not always be accurate. Some users have reported discrepancies in the number of puffs recorded by the filter, which can be frustrating for those who rely on this feature to track their vaping habits. Inaccurate puff counts can also lead to confusion and uncertainty about how much one has actually vaped.
Despite these drawbacks, puff count filters can still be a valuable tool for many vapers. By providing a way to monitor and regulate their vaping habits, users can take control of their consumption and make more informed choices about their health. Additionally, puff count filters can help users stay within safe limits and avoid potential risks associated with excessive vaping.
In conclusion, puff count filters in vaping devices have both pros and cons. While they can be a useful tool for monitoring vaping habits and promoting safety, they may also be seen as intrusive or inaccurate by some users. Ultimately, the decision to use a puff count filter comes down to personal preference and individual needs. For those who find value in tracking their vaping habits, puff count filters can be a helpful feature to have in their device.
